import { Command as $Command } from "@smithy/smithy-client"; import { MetadataBearer as __MetadataBearer } from "@smithy/types"; import { CognitoIdentityProviderClientResolvedConfig, ServiceInputTypes, ServiceOutputTypes } from "../CognitoIdentityProviderClient"; import { GlobalSignOutRequest, GlobalSignOutResponse } from "../models/models_1"; /** * @public */ export type { __MetadataBearer }; export { $Command }; /** * @public * * The input for {@link GlobalSignOutCommand}. */ export interface GlobalSignOutCommandInput extends GlobalSignOutRequest { } /** * @public * * The output of {@link GlobalSignOutCommand}. */ export interface GlobalSignOutCommandOutput extends GlobalSignOutResponse, __MetadataBearer { } declare const GlobalSignOutCommand_base: { new (input: GlobalSignOutCommandInput): import("@smithy/smithy-client").CommandImpl<GlobalSignOutCommandInput, GlobalSignOutCommandOutput, CognitoIdentityProviderClientResolvedConfig, ServiceInputTypes, ServiceOutputTypes>; new (input: GlobalSignOutCommandInput): import("@smithy/smithy-client").CommandImpl<GlobalSignOutCommandInput, GlobalSignOutCommandOutput, CognitoIdentityProviderClientResolvedConfig, ServiceInputTypes, ServiceOutputTypes>; getEndpointParameterInstructions(): import("@smithy/middleware-endpoint").EndpointParameterInstructions; }; /** * <p>Invalidates the identity, access, and refresh tokens that Amazon Cognito issued to a user. Call * this operation when your user signs out of your app. This results in the following * behavior. </p> * <ul> * <li> * <p>Amazon Cognito no longer accepts <i>token-authorized</i> user operations * that you authorize with a signed-out user's access tokens. For more information, * see <a href="https://docs.aws.amazon.com/cognito/latest/developerguide/user-pools-API-operations.html">Using the Amazon Cognito user pools API and user pool * endpoints</a>.</p> * <p>Amazon Cognito returns an <code>Access Token has been revoked</code> error when your * app attempts to authorize a user pools API request with a revoked access token * that contains the scope <code>aws.cognito.signin.user.admin</code>.</p> * </li> * <li> * <p>Amazon Cognito no longer accepts a signed-out user's ID token in a <a href="https://docs.aws.amazon.com/cognitoidentity/latest/APIReference/API_GetId.html">GetId </a> request to an identity pool with * <code>ServerSideTokenCheck</code> enabled for its user pool IdP * configuration in <a href="https://docs.aws.amazon.com/cognitoidentity/latest/APIReference/API_CognitoIdentityProvider.html">CognitoIdentityProvider</a>.</p> * </li> * <li> * <p>Amazon Cognito no longer accepts a signed-out user's refresh tokens in refresh * requests.</p> * </li> * </ul> * <p>Other requests might be valid until your user's token expires. This operation * doesn't clear the <a href="https://docs.aws.amazon.com/cognito/latest/developerguide/cognito-user-pools-managed-login.html">managed login</a> session cookie. To clear the session for * a user who signed in with managed login or the classic hosted UI, direct their browser * session to the <a href="https://docs.aws.amazon.com/cognito/latest/developerguide/logout-endpoint.html">logout endpoint</a>.</p> * <p>Authorize this action with a signed-in user's access token. It must include the scope <code>aws.cognito.signin.user.admin</code>.</p> * <note> * <p>Amazon Cognito doesn't evaluate Identity and Access Management (IAM) policies in requests for this API operation. For * this operation, you can't use IAM credentials to authorize requests, and you can't * grant IAM permissions in policies. For more information about authorization models in * Amazon Cognito, see <a href="https://docs.aws.amazon.com/cognito/latest/developerguide/user-pools-API-operations.html">Using the Amazon Cognito user pools API and user pool endpoints</a>.</p> * </note> * @example * Use a bare-bones client and the command you need to make an API call. * ```javascript * import { CognitoIdentityProviderClient, GlobalSignOutCommand } from "@aws-sdk/client-cognito-identity-provider"; // ES Modules import * // const { CognitoIdentityProviderClient, GlobalSignOutCommand } = require("@aws-sdk/client-cognito-identity-provider"); // CommonJS import * const client = new CognitoIdentityProviderClient(config); * const input = { // GlobalSignOutRequest * AccessToken: "STRING_VALUE", // required * }; * const command = new GlobalSignOutCommand(input); * const response = await client.send(command); * // {}; * * ``` * * @param GlobalSignOutCommandInput - {@link GlobalSignOutCommandInput} * @returns {@link GlobalSignOutCommandOutput} * @see {@link GlobalSignOutCommandInput} for command's `input` shape. * @see {@link GlobalSignOutCommandOutput} for command's `response` shape. * @see {@link CognitoIdentityProviderClientResolvedConfig | config} for CognitoIdentityProviderClient's `config` shape. * * @throws {@link ForbiddenException} (client fault) * <p>This exception is thrown when WAF doesn't allow your request based on a web * ACL that's associated with your user pool.</p> * * @throws {@link InternalErrorException} (server fault) * <p>This exception is thrown when Amazon Cognito encounters an internal error.</p> * * @throws {@link InvalidParameterException} (client fault) * <p>This exception is thrown when the Amazon Cognito service encounters an invalid * parameter.</p> * * @throws {@link NotAuthorizedException} (client fault) * <p>This exception is thrown when a user isn't authorized.</p> * * @throws {@link PasswordResetRequiredException} (client fault) * <p>This exception is thrown when a password reset is required.</p> * * @throws {@link ResourceNotFoundException} (client fault) * <p>This exception is thrown when the Amazon Cognito service can't find the requested * resource.</p> * * @throws {@link TooManyRequestsException} (client fault) * <p>This exception is thrown when the user has made too many requests for a given * operation.</p> * * @throws {@link UserNotConfirmedException} (client fault) * <p>This exception is thrown when a user isn't confirmed successfully.</p> * * @throws {@link CognitoIdentityProviderServiceException} * <p>Base exception class for all service exceptions from CognitoIdentityProvider service.</p> * * * @public */ export declare class GlobalSignOutCommand extends GlobalSignOutCommand_base { /** @internal type navigation helper, not in runtime. */ protected static __types: { api: { input: GlobalSignOutRequest; output: {}; }; sdk: { input: GlobalSignOutCommandInput; output: GlobalSignOutCommandOutput; }; }; }
